This paper is presented to show that excess power from the environmental control system (ECS) can be used to supplement the power input requirement of the accessory drive gearbox on an advanced strike bomber aircraft. The feasibility of connecting the expansion turbine of the conventional system to the gearbox is discussed. Two methods of attaining a coupled ECS are compared with the conventional system relative to weight, volume, and takeoff gross weight. From evidence presented, the conclusion was that a coupled simple-cycle system would be the most advantageous.
